Become a care home worker

Our care homes support both younger people (under 65) and older adults (over 65). Due to the 24-hour nature of residential care, care home providers can offer flexible hours to fit around your family, social life, and friends. Everyone gets a full induction when they start, with ongoing training and development.

Community engagement

We work together with people who need support to reduce loneliness, improve their well-being and meet their social needs. This could be because they have mental health difficulties, a learning disability or physical disability, or because they are an older adult. Our community engagement teams help people by making links with existing community groups and networks or by developing new groups ...

Relief Care and Reablement Worker - Nottinghamshire County Council

As a relief care and reablement worker, you’ll provide care and support to individuals staying or living with us or using our services. This will involve assisting with personal care, helping people to make choices with the activities of daily life and engaging in activities that are important to the people you are working with.
